Baked Brie with Blueberry Sauce Recipe
This recipe for baked Brie with blueberry sauce is easy to make and delicious to eat!
- Preheat your oven to 350 degrees.
- Place a one or two-pound wheel of brie, with edible casing still on it, in a glass pie plate, which will also be the serving dish.
- Pour a can of blueberry pie filling over it, and pop it into the oven for up to ten minutes.
- When the cheese becomes soft, remove from oven. You don't want it to melt!
- Serve with crackers or slices of French bread.
Variations:
- Use cherry pie filling instead of blueberry.
- Bake the brie by itself, and serve with sliced fresh apples and/or pears. Dip the cut fruit in lemon or orange juice to help keep it from turning brown while sitting on the table. Cover and refrigerate until ready to serve.
